Although the winery is best known for top-flight aromatic whites, Spy Valley's Pinot Noir is steadily improving, and the 2011 is a notable success. Plummy fruit is accented by hints of toasty oak and damp moss, balanced by crisp acids and delivered on a soft, creamy palate. Ready to drink now, but the wine should also comfortably go another four years.
